After testing a wide range of firearms on a thick copy of the Affordable Care Act, also known as Obamacare, candidate Will Brooke decided it’s time to stop messing around. Watch and see what he comes up with.

In the video, Will Brooke tells potential constituents, “We had some fun and knocked some holes in it but we didn’t quite get the job done. Looks like we’ll have to resort to more extreme measures to get rid of Obamacare, and replace it with a market-based solution.”

On his campaign website, Brooke says:

I have always said that I would not run for office; however, I am at a point in my career and life where I can take on a new challenge without leaving anything hanging, and frankly feel compelled to quit complaining about how messed up Washington is, and go try and do something about it.

Brooke, a businessman, is a candidate for the Republican nomination for the open congressional seat representing the 6th District in Alabama.
